ehhhhhh, the melody sounds off in all the versions, tbh. that percussion track is really grating and monotonous, too. like others have said, work on your sound design some more. pure sound waves generally aren't very pleasant to listen to, so think about adding note cuts, vibrato, etc.

not really sure why you're limiting yourself to just one instrument. especially when you're starting out, it can be extremely difficult making anything sound good without a good set of instruments.
